What Factors Affect the Cost to Ship a Car From Texas to New York?
| Factor | Impact on Pricing | Typical Numeric Range | New York - Texas Route Data | Cost Impact Level (1–5) | Est. Price Change ($) | Market Benchmark / Notes |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Distance | Higher mileage increases fuel & transit costs. | 1,400–1,800 miles | NYC, NY - Dallas, TX ≈ 1,550 miles | 5 | +$600–$1,200 | Long-haul routes often average ~$0.60–$1.05 per mile |
| New York Pickup Location | Urban pickup cheaper; rural more expensive. | 0–150 miles from major highway | NYC, Buffalo cheapest; rural Upstate higher | 4 | +$50–$250 | Remote pickups increase deadhead miles |
| Texas Delivery Location | Urban delivery cheaper than rural. | 0–100 miles | Dallas, Houston, Austin cheapest; rural TX higher | 3 | +$50–$200 | I-35 / I-45 corridors have high carrier traffic |
| Vehicle Size | Larger vehicles use more trailer space. | 14–22 ft vehicle length | Full-size SUVs & trucks common | 4 | +$100–$400 | Oversize fees often applied above ~16 ft |
| Vehicle Weight | Heavier vehicles increase fuel usage. | 3,000–6,500 lbs | EVs & lifted trucks rising in popularity | 3 | +$75–$250 | Carriers limit max trailer weight ~40,000 lbs |
| Transport Type | Enclosed carriers cost more than open. | Open vs Enclosed | Enclosed often chosen for luxury/exotics | 5 | +$400–$900 | Enclosed tends to be ~30%–60% higher |
| Vehicle Condition | Non-operable vehicles require special handling. | Winch / forklift required | Inoperable vehicles add time & labor | 4 | +$150–$350 | Winch/forklift fees standard |
| Delivery Speed | Expedited shipping increases cost. | 2–5 days vs 7–10 days | Metro-to-metro fastest | 5 | +$300–$700 | Expedited adds ~25%–50%+ |
| Season | Peak moving months raise pricing. | May–Sept peak | Summer relocation & holiday demand | 4 | +$150–$450 | Summer often ~15–25% higher |
| Route Demand | Common routes may lower pricing. | High vs Low volume | NY - TX is a top cross-country corridor | 2 | -$30 to -$100 | Carrier competition can lower spot rates |
| Fuel Prices | Diesel cost impacts overall pricing. | $3.80–$5.80 per gallon | Fuel surcharges common | 4 | +$100–$300 | Fuel prices can fluctuate weekly |
| Toll Roads | Tolls add to route expense. | $10–$90 per route | Tollways across PA, OH, IL, OK & TX | 2 | +$25–$75 | Toll costs typically passed to shipper |
| Weather Risk | Severe weather can slow transit. | Winter storms / thunderstorms | NE winter & South storms | 3 | +$50–$200 | Delays and risk premiums add cost |
| Carrier Availability | More carriers = greater competition. | 15–60 carriers/day | High counts in major hubs | 4 | -$80 to +$250 | Urban hubs improve pricing leverage |
| Insurance Coverage | Declared value affects coverage cost. | $50k–$250k+ vehicle value | Luxury/SUV volume rising | 3 | +$50–$200 | Standard coverage ~100k–250k |

Route Local Factors Influencing Vehicle Transport from Texas to New York
| Route Segment | Transport-Specific Factor | Operational Impact | Avg Delay Risk (Days) | Avg Speed (MPH) | Fuel Cost Impact (%) | Carrier Density | Weather Risk Level | Est. Cost Impact ($) | Best Transit Window | Operational Notes / Mitigation |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| New York Metro (NYC / Long Island) | Extreme traffic density and access restrictions | Pickup delays and precision scheduling | 1–2 | 15–35 | +3%–6% | Very High | Low | $75–$250 | Late night / Early morning | Terminal pickups and strict appointment windows recommended |
| Pennsylvania (I-80 / I-76) | Mountain terrain and toll corridors | Speed variability and toll costs | 0–1 | 45–60 | +2%–4% | High | Medium | $25–$100 | Midday | Route planning to minimize toll exposure |
| Ohio (I-70 / I-71) | High freight density | Congestion near urban hubs | 0.5–1.5 | 40–55 | +1%–3% | Very High | Medium | $50–$150 | Overnight | Avoid weekday rush hours around Columbus and Cincinnati |
| Indiana / Illinois (I-70) | Interchange congestion | Reduced cruising speeds | 0–1 | 45–60 | +1%–2% | High | Low | $25–$75 | Late night | Schedule transfers during off-peak periods |
| Missouri (I-44) | Rolling terrain and storm exposure | Weather-related slowdowns | 0–1 | 50–65 | +1%–3% | Medium | Medium | $25–$100 | Morning | Monitor storm systems and wind advisories |
| Oklahoma (I-44 / I-35) | Severe weather variability | Storm and wind-related delays | 0–1.5 | 50–65 | +1%–3% | Medium | High | $25–$150 | Late morning | Dynamic routing during tornado and storm seasons |
| North Texas (Dallas–Fort Worth) | Major freight convergence zone | Interchange and terminal congestion | 0.5–1.5 | 30–50 | +2%–4% | Very High | Low | $50–$200 | Mid-morning | Confirm delivery windows and avoid peak commuter traffic |
| Central & South Texas (Austin / Houston / San Antonio) | Urban sprawl and heat exposure | Final-mile delays and fuel inefficiency | 0.5–2 | 25–45 | +2%–5% | Very High | Medium | $75–$300 | Early morning | Avoid afternoon heat and rush hours; confirm delivery access |

How long does vehicle shipping from New York to Texas usually take?
The time of transit between New York and Texas, with a heavy car hauler, ranges from 3 to 4 days depending on logistical staging, the traffic surrounding urbanized areas and the exact loading and unloading locations. There are also city ordinances which forbid or restrict the entering of heavy traffic in certain areas, which can play a big role in the schedule for delivery.
